Rewards & RecognitionEBITDAR Goal attainment EBITDAR growth is the catalyst for increasing shareholder value and serves as our primary yardstick for measuring store level performance. Our 3 year EBITDAR Budget is the baseline for establishing stretch targets. Budget achievement is considered a basic level of performance. In order to stimulate superior performance - EBITDAR stretch goals have been established – on a by store basis – taking into consideration unique elements surrounding each store. Silent Shopper
On a quarterly basis, we Silent Shop each car wash and lube shop. The data is tabulated and sent to management and the GM of each store to act as a feedback mechanism for performance evaluation. The goal is to identify any performance issues as well as “catching a store” doing things right Site Inspection

Employee Rewards
The Rewards and Recognition Model is designed to encourage core employees to make a difference both individually and through their team’s performance. The model provides both monetary and non-monetary awards for hitting certain levels.
